[ 
https://issues.apache.org/jira/browse/NIFI-6790?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16954606#comment-16954606
 ] 

Mark Payne commented on NIFI-6790:
----------------------------------

[~Matthew Knight] thanks for the update. I do notice in your screenshot that 
you've got a 100-node cluster, which is certainly different than the 2-node 
cluster that I've got running to try to replicate. Are you using default 
settings for load balanced configuration in your `nifi.properties`? Also, when 
you say "this is still present in master as of a few days ago" - do you know 
how long ago that was? I'm wondering if this problem is addressed by 
https://issues.apache.org/jira/browse/NIFI-6736. What we saw in that that Jira 
was that there could be a lot of sockets left open in a situation like this. 
But it wasn't reported as pipe's. But that may be a difference in OSX vs. 
Ubuntu, perhaps?

> Load-balanced queues cause huge number of open pipes
> ----------------------------------------------------
>
>                 Key: NIFI-6790
>                 URL: https://issues.apache.org/jira/browse/NIFI-6790
>             Project: Apache NiFi
>          Issue Type: Bug
>          Components: Core Framework
>    Affects Versions: 1.9.2
>         Environment: Ubuntu,OpenJDK8
>            Reporter: Matthew Knight
>            Priority: Critical
>              Labels: Cluster, LoadBalancing
>         Attachments: flow_exception.png, lsof_loadbalanced.png, 
> lsof_notloadbalanced.png
>
>   Original Estimate: 672h
>  Remaining Estimate: 672h
>
> Even very basic flows using load balance connecting queues result in huge 
> numbers of open pipes which don't seem to get closed and result in the entire 
> cluster being brought to a standstill because of "too many open files".  I 
> tried apples-to-apples with equivalent very basic flows, one load balanced 
> and one not, to show how easy this has been to reproduce.  I'm attaching some 
> screenshots that show the "too many open files" issue in action in my NiFi 
> cluster, along with the output of LSOF for the primary node of a cluster with 
> vs. without load balancing.  When load balancing is enabled there is a huge 
> number of 'pipe' and 'eventpoll' items, without load balancing things are a 
> bit more balanced.



--
This message was sent by Atlassian Jira
(v8.3.4#803005)

Reply via email to